New York Knicks games at Madison Square Garden often feature the best celebrity row in sports. No celebrity is more prominent at Knicks games than Spike Lee, however.
The famous director has been a staple at Knicks games for the past four decades, through the organization's highs and even the lows. Lee became synonymous with the Knicks during the 1990s playoffs, but he stuck around through dark times in the 2000s and 2010s.
Now that the Knicks are back on the big stage, Lee leads the charge of celebrities attending playoff games at Madison Square Garden. Lee certainly hopes that New York can secure an NBA title for the first time since 1973.
As a result of the Knicks being both in New York and being successful, tickets to Knicks games are among the most expensive in sports. Therefore, it shows how much Lee cares about the Knicks that he has been willing to pay to keep his courtside seats over the past half-decade.
Here's a breakdown of what Lee is paying to watch the Knicks courtside.

How much does Spike Lee pay for Knicks tickets?
In 2020, Spike Lee appeared on First Take to discuss his Knicks fandom and revealed that he spent about $300,000 per season on his courtside tickets. As Lee had been a season-ticket holder for 28 years, that means that he spent over $10 million on his seats through the 2019-2020 season, assuming the prices remained stagnant.

Of course, prices increased since then, and according to Boardroom, Lee's VIP tickets increased by about $600 per seat by 2024-25. Overall, Lee probably added over $1.8 million to his bill since the 2019-20 season.

How much does Spike Lee's seats cost?
According to Stephen A. Smith, Lee's tickets cost 3,400 per ticket back in 2020 for 41 preseason and regular season home games. Lee has two courtside seats, though, so he payed closer to $6,800 for those two seats each game.
Since then, however, Boardroom says that Lee's tickets have increased to $4,000 per seat in 2025, which is four times more than when he paid $1,000 per seat in 1995.

How long has Spike Lee had Knicks season tickets?
Lee bought his first set of Knicks season tickets in 1985, but he didn't get his VIP courtside seats until the middle of the 1990s when he rose to fame through as a successful director. He started in the nosebleed seats and made his way down to the VIP seats over the next decade.
"I got season tickets Patrick Ewing's rookie year," Lee said. "I didn't start courtside. I have moved down, they moved me down every year."
Lee's popularity at Knicks games coincided with the Knicks' success in the 1990s, as the team were a frequent playoff contender during the Chicago Bulls dynasty.
